Following is the on Hold Email and also Case not Straight forward email i received on 8th March
Following a Supreme Court judgment on Wednesday 22 February 2017, the Home Office has paused decision-making on some settlement applications – in particular, those failing to meet the minimum income threshold for British Citizens and other settled persons sponsoring visa applications, or where children are involved.
The reason for this pause is to enable the Home Office to consider the implications of the judgement. All other applications will continue to be processed and decided as normal.
As a result UKVI is currently unable to process your application and your documents are being returned whilst this pause is in place.
As soon as we are able to conclude the application we will contact you on the email address you provided within your application.
Yours sincerely
UK Visas and Immigration
Case Not straightforward email received on same date is following:
Thank you for applying for a UK visa. Your visa application has been received and is under consideration. We aim to process non settlement applications within 15 working days (unless you have opted for the Priority Visa service), and settlement applications within 60 working days.
Unfortunately, the processing of your application has not been straightforward and we will be unable to decide your application within our customer service targets. We are continuing to work on your application and aim to make a decision as soon as possible.
We will write to you again if there is any change to this. Please do not attend the Visa Application Centre until you have been advised that your application has been decided and that your passport is ready for collection.

There are no pre-requisites. A PAP is recommended when a government authority has been unreasonable or unlawful in dealing with a case. In this instance, it would be the prolonged delay in issuing entry clearance beyond the published SLA time frames.levisworkedupon wrote:Pixel Rage,
